Question:

Investigate photosynthesis using isolated chloroplasts (the Hill Reaction)

Author: seremi amune



Answer:

Grind leaves with ice cold sucrose solution in a mortar and pestle strain the liquid into a cooled centrifuge tube and centrifuge for 5 mins at medium speed pour the supernatant into another cooled centrifuge tube and centrifuge for 10 mins at high speed decant and discard the supernatant add ice cold sucrose solution and ice cold pH 7 buffer solution to the left over sediment and mix gently pour equal volumes of the mixture into test tubes A, B and C, also add the same volume of DCPIP to test tube D only boil tube C over a Bunsen burner then cool it under a tap add some DCPIP to test tubes A, B and C leave tubes A, C and D under a lamp and place B in a cupboard observe until all the colour in tube A has disappeared
